Islamabad: The National Electric Power Regulatory Authority (NEPRA) is expected to increase the power tariff by Rs0.20 per unit on account of monthly fuel adjustment (MFA). The power regulator held a public hearing to consider the monthly fuel adjustment (MFA) on a petition filed by the Central Power Purchasing Agency-Guarantee.
